Add on-screen keyboard implementation on Trackball device. (#7625)
* Add on-screen keyboard implementation on Wio Tracker L1. * Update On-Screen Keyboard to new layout. * The on-screen keyboard dynamically adjusts the key size based on the screen. * Improve input box display on small screens. * Optimize the virtual keyboard layout and cursor movement logic, and adjust the keyboard starting position for small and wide screens. * Optimize the text alignment of numeric keys on ssd1306. --------- Co-authored-by: Ben Meadors <benmmeadors@gmail.com>
